1907 – Port of Liverpool Building, Liverpool, England

Architect: Hobbs & Thornely / Briggs & Wolstenholme

cityhall_lge

On the exterior of this imposing Portland Stone building is a large drum and dome. Inside an octagonal hall rises to the dome, with galleries running around it. It is a Grade II* Listed Building and one of the so-called Three Graces of Liverpool – the others being the Cunard and Royal Liver Buildings.
